Key Features To Choose Bank In Singapore
Building Trust: Reputation and Stability
In the bustling financial hub of Singapore, trust forms the cornerstone of any banking relationship. Individuals prioritize institutions with solid reputations and long-standing stability, ensuring the safety and security of their funds, even in turbulent times.
Banking at Your Fingertips: Convenience and Accessibility
In Singapore’s fast-paced environment, convenience is paramount. Individuals seek banks with extensive ATM networks, user-friendly online banking platforms, and mobile apps that offer seamless access to services, allowing for efficient management of their finances anytime, anywhere.
Maximizing Value: Competitive Interest Rates and Fees
When selecting a bank, individuals carefully compare interest rates on savings accounts, loans, and credit cards, aiming to maximize returns and minimize costs. Transparent fee structures and favorable terms play a pivotal role in decision-making, ensuring that customers get the most value from their banking relationships.
Embracing Innovation: Innovative Digital Solutions
The digital revolution has transformed the banking experience. Singaporeans expect their banks to offer innovative digital solutions such as mobile check deposits, biometric authentication, and AI-powered financial insights, enhancing convenience, efficiency, and security in their financial transactions.
Human Connection: Personalized Customer Service
Despite the rise of digital banking, the human touch remains indispensable. Individuals value banks that offer personalized assistance and prompt resolution of queries or concerns. A dedicated relationship manager who understands their financial goals fosters long-term loyalty and satisfaction.
All-Inclusive Solutions: Comprehensive Product Offerings
From basic savings accounts to sophisticated investment products, individuals seek banks that offer a diverse range of financial solutions tailored to their needs. Banks that provide comprehensive offerings simplify financial management and strengthen the customer-bank relationship.
Shielding Your Finances: Security and Privacy Measures
In an era of increasing cybersecurity threats, individuals prioritize banks that employ robust security measures, encryption protocols, and proactive fraud detection mechanisms. Ensuring the protection of personal and financial data is crucial for building trust and confidence.
Beyond Banking: Social and Environmental Responsibility
Social and environmental responsibility is gaining importance among consumers. Individuals value banks that demonstrate a commitment to sustainability initiatives, community engagement programs, and ethical investment practices, aligning with their values and beliefs.
Connecting Globally: Global Reach and Cross-Border Services
As Singaporeans engage in global activities, banks with a strong international presence and seamless cross-border services hold considerable appeal. International banking capabilities, multicurrency accounts, and competitive forex rates cater to the needs of travelers, expatriates, and businesses involved in global trade.
Simplified Onboarding: Ease of Account Opening and Flexibility
Streamlined account opening processes and flexible eligibility criteria make the onboarding journey smooth for new customers. Banks that offer hassle-free procedures and tailored solutions attract a diverse clientele, ensuring accessibility and inclusivity in their services.
Financial Education and Guidance
Many individuals value banks that go beyond transactional relationships to offer financial education and guidance. Whether it's providing resources on budgeting, saving, or investment strategies, or offering seminars and workshops, banks that empower customers with knowledge and advice are highly regarded.
Community Engagement and Corporate Social Responsibility
Singaporeans appreciate banks that actively engage with the community and demonstrate a commitment to corporate social responsibility (CSR). Initiatives such as supporting local charities, sponsoring educational programs, or promoting environmental sustainability resonate with socially conscious consumers, strengthening their loyalty towards the bank.
Flexibility and Customization
Every individual has unique financial needs and preferences. Banks that offer flexibility and customization in their products and services, allowing customers to tailor solutions according to their specific requirements, are favored. Whether it's customizable savings plans, flexible loan repayment options, or personalized investment portfolios, the ability to adapt to individual needs enhances the overall banking experience.
Transparency and Accountability
Transparency in communication and accountability in actions are valued traits in banking relationships. Individuals appreciate banks that communicate openly about their policies, fees, and terms, and take responsibility for any errors or discrepancies. Building trust through transparent practices and accountable behavior fosters long-term loyalty and satisfaction among customers.
Innovative Partnerships and Value-Added Services
Banks that forge innovative partnerships with other businesses or service providers to offer value-added services stand out in the competitive landscape. Whether it's discounts on dining and shopping, access to exclusive events, or partnerships with fintech companies to offer cutting-edge financial tools, these additional perks enhance the overall value proposition for customers.
Cultural Sensitivity and Diversity
Singapore is a melting pot of cultures, with a diverse population representing various ethnicities and backgrounds. Banks that demonstrate cultural sensitivity and diversity in their workforce, marketing strategies, and customer engagement initiatives resonate with the multicultural society. Embracing diversity not only enriches the organizational culture but also strengthens the bank's connection with the community it serves.
Continuous Improvement and Adaptability
In today's rapidly evolving world, banks must demonstrate a commitment to continuous improvement and adaptability. Whether it's upgrading digital infrastructure, introducing new products and services, or embracing emerging technologies like blockchain and cryptocurrency, banks that stay ahead of the curve are better positioned to meet the evolving needs of their customers.
